@Test fun capitalizeLocale() {
assertEquals("ABC", "ABC".capitalize(Locale.US))
assertEquals("Abc", "Abc".capitalize(Locale.US))
assertEquals("Abc", "abc".capitalize(Locale.US))
// Locale-specific case mappings.
assertEquals("İii", "iii".capitalize(Locale("tr", "TR")))
assertEquals("Iii", "iii".capitalize(Locale.US))
// Case mapping that results in multiple characters (validating Character.toUpperCase was not used).
assertEquals("SSßß", "ßßß".capitalize(Locale.US))
// Case mapping where title case is different than uppercase and so Character.toTitleCase is preferred.
assertEquals("Dzdzdz", "dzdzdz".capitalize(Locale.US))
assertEquals("DZDZDZ", "DZDZDZ".capitalize(Locale.US))
}
@Test fun decapitalizeLocale() {
assertEquals("aBC", "ABC".decapitalize(Locale.US))
assertEquals("abc", "Abc".decapitalize(Locale.US))
assertEquals("abc", "abc".decapitalize(Locale.US))
// Locale-specific case mappings.
assertEquals("ıII", "III".decapitalize(Locale("tr", "TR")))
assertEquals("iII", "III".decapitalize(Locale.US))
// Case mapping where title case is different than uppercase.
assertEquals("dzdzdz", "DZdzdz".decapitalize(Locale.US))
assertEquals("dzdzdz", "Dzdzdz".decapitalize(Locale.US))
}
